Ike Barinholtz Teases Mystery Role in 'Suicide Squad'
Movie

The 'Sinisters' star hinted that the character he would play in the upcoming supervillain movie would be a 'troubled human being.'

AceShowbiz - Although many details of "Suicide Squad" have been revealed, there are some details regarding the characters that remain unknown. One of the currently-mysterious characters is the one to be played by Ike Barinholtz. In a recent interview, the actor finally gave hint about his character, saying that he would be an unlikely character.

"I can tell you my character in that movie is someone you would not want at your house for dinner. He's a very troubled human being," Barinholtz said. It seems like he is not one of the good guys appearing in the film. It makes sense because the movie centers on the story of DC supervillains who are forced by the government to do heroic action. However, Barinholtz didn't provide any further details about how his character would fit in the plot.

Previously, there were some rumors about some characters in the upcoming film. Jim Parrack was said to replace Joe Manganiello as Deathstroke before finally confirming that he would play Johnny Frost. Another names rumored to play Deathstroke was Scott Eastwood, but other rumors said that Eastwood would portray Dick Grayson. There were also two possible characters reported to be played by rapper-turned-actor Common. They were Bronze Tiger and Tattooed Man.

Although Warner Bros. CEO Kevin Tsujihara said that DC movies were dark and edgy, Barinholtz hinted that "Suicide Squad" would feature jokes after all. "The trailer is very serious, but [director] David Ayer is a psychopath. As as much as he loves the dark and exploring the disturbed side of society, it's not like you're telling jokes, but if you can just kind of in the moment try to play things a little honestly and react to these giant, huge superhero things that are happening, funny stuff can kind of happen and there can be laughs from it...," he said.

Barinholtz also acknowledged some of his co-stars who might support the funny parts for the movie, "Will Smith is a very funny guy, Jai Courtney is actually a very funny guy, Margot Robbie is actually funny, so I think there is going to be some moments in that that actually make people laugh."

Charles Roven and Richard Suckle are producing the film while the script is written by Ayer and Justin Marks. "Suicide Squad" is set for a release in the U.S. on August 5, 2016.
